#1f776e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1f776e is composed of 12.2% red, 46.7% green and 43.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 7.6% yellow and 53.3% black. It has a hue angle of 173.9 degrees, a saturation of 58.7% and a lightness of 29.4%. #1f776e color hex could be obtained by blending #3eeedc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

Shades and Tints of #1f776e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030a09 is the darkest color, while #fafef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#1f776e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#474f4e is the less saturated color, while #029485 is the most saturated one.
